Company Overview Founded in 1978, Micro Quality Calibration (MQC) is one of the largest privately owned metrology labs on the West Coast, serving aerospace, defense, medical, automotive, and other precision-driven industries. Operating in a new 21,000 sq. ft. state-of-the-art facility, MQC is trusted by thousands of companies nationwide. Calibration is performed to NIST traceable standards, A2LA accreditation to ISO/IEC 17025 and ANSI/NCSL, and known for our quality and speed, with a 5‑business‑day turnaround.

Position Overview We are looking for experienced Calibration Technicians specializing in Electrical Calibration. You'll ensure the accuracy and reliability of clients' measurement instruments, requiring precision, organization, and communication.

Responsibilities

Calibrate instruments (Digital Multimeters, Oscilloscopes, Hipot Tester, Accelerometers, etc.)

Calibrate RF instruments (Signal Generators, Spectrum Analyzers, Frequency Counters, etc.)

Calibrate standards and generate reports

Inspect equipment and collaborate with engineers

Provide technical guidance during audits

Maintain safety and troubleshoot equipment
